I have a Mossberg 835 and what do you like better for coyote hunting the Patternmaaster Extended range ported or the Carlsons dead Coyote choke tube
 
Depends on the scattergun,I have two Pattern Masters that shoot the Dead Coyote rounds better than the Carlsons does in my 11-87 and My Benelli M-2.My buddy has a Super 90 Benelli and the Carlson is the choke for that shotgun. I am in no way impuning the Carlsons brand,I have several of thier chokes for crows and love em,I would not hesitate to use them in the future for my shotgunning needs,its just that for those two guns,using that load the Pattern Master is the choke.I also tried the Kicks,Remington and Benelli chokes when patterning for coyote.
 
I have found that my Carlson doesn't shoot any different than my factory tubes do. Patternmaster's chokes have a very unique stud system, allowing the tube to really grab ahold of the wad as it goes through the choke. This results in a very tight pattern. If you shoot a buckshot that has a wad, such as Federal Premium 4buck, it can't be beat!

i was shooting the nitro turkey remington loads i believe number 5 shot out to 50 yards and had quite a few pellets in a 8 inch circle. i havent tried my 4 buck yet nut i tried a couple other rounds.

the same circle size but different paper i shot the winchester 2/34 00 buck shot at 32 yards and only had 1 of 9 pellets in it! then i tried the 3 inch oo buckshot mags out of it and up to i believe 35 yards had 8 of 15 pellets in the circle.
